Independent Lab Testing: Do Potency Claims Hold Up?

laboratory HPLC testing equipment

To investigate the true chemical composition of popular online supplements, recent marketplace audits commissioned independent third-party laboratory evaluations across twelve top-selling glutathione supplements, as reported by Nutraceutical Business Review.

Products were purchased through a major online marketplace and submitted to ISO 17025-accredited facilities, including Swift Laboratory. The scientific standard for measuring reduced L-glutathione concentration is High-Performance Liquid Chromatography (HPLC). HPLC isolates, identifies, and quantifies active compounds in a formula with high accuracy.

The audit revealed widespread quality control failures across popular marketplace choices:

  • 6 out of 12 brands failed to meet their stated label potency claims.
  • Multiple products contained practically zero detectable glutathione despite claiming high-potency dosages over 1000 mg.
  • Some products claiming 1000 mg or more returned under 20 mg (<2% yield), while others delivered only a tiny fraction of their claimed dose.

Detailed Assay Findings

When one high-dose liposomal glutathione supplement was subjected to HPLC quantitative analysis, the laboratory results were stark.

Comparison of claimed dose versus HPLC lab tested dose for a glutathione supplement

Despite advertising 1100 mg of L-Glutathione on the supplement facts panel, HPLC testing quantified the actual active ingredient at just 311 mg per serving.

This represents a major deficit: the tested product delivered less than 30% of the glutathione promised on its label. More than 70% of the active ingredient advertised was absent from the finished capsule.

While delivering 311 mg is technically better than products that contained zero active ingredients, it remains a serious quality issue. Consumers paying a premium for a high-dose 1100 mg liposomal formulation may receive less than one-third of the active tripeptide they expected.

Why Bioavailability and Liposomal Delivery Matter for Master Antioxidants

Understanding why high-quality delivery mechanisms matter starts with knowing what glutathione is and why you need it. Composed of three key amino acids — cysteine, glycine, and glutamic acid — glutathione serves as your body's primary endogenous cellular protector. It neutralizes reactive oxygen species (ROS), protects cell membranes from lipid peroxidation, supports liver detoxification pathways, and maintains mitochondrial function.

However, oral glutathione faces a steep biological obstacle: standard, unencapsulated glutathione is rapidly broken down by gastric acid and digestive enzymes in the stomach before it can ever reach the bloodstream.

Diagram showing protection of nutrients through gastric acid via liposomal delivery

This is why liposomal encapsulation technology is so critical. Authentic liposomal delivery encapsulates active nutrients inside microscopic phospholipid spheres (liposomes). These lipid bilayers mimic human cellular membranes, protecting the delicate payload through harsh digestive environments and facilitating superior absorption directly into the bloodstream and target cells.

When you explore unleashing the power of liposomal glutathione, true liposomal technology allows lower total oral doses to achieve significantly higher plasma concentration levels compared to unencapsulated powders. But for liposomal delivery to perform as intended, two conditions must be met:

  1. The raw starting dose of glutathione must actually be present in the product as claimed.
  2. The phospholipids must form true, stable liposomal structures rather than simple dry lipid blends.

When a supplement falls short on both ingredient potency and delivery verification, consumers lose out on the therapeutic antioxidant protection they are seeking.

How to Choose a Potent and Reliable Liposomal Glutathione Supplement

Navigating online retail platforms requires a discerning eye. To protect your health investment and ensure you receive an effective product, keep this checklist in mind when evaluating any liposomal supplement:

  • Demand Third-Party ISO 17025 Testing: Never rely solely on marketing claims printed on a bottle or marketplace bullet points. Look for brands that routinely submit finished lots to accredited third-party testing laboratories.
  • Verify Published Certificates of Analysis (CoA): Transparent manufacturers openly publish lot-specific CoAs that explicitly display HPLC assay results for active ingredient potency, heavy metals, microbial safety, and solvent purity.
  • Insist on cGMP-Certified Facilities: Ensure the product is manufactured in a facility adhering to current Good Manufacturing Practices (cGMP) enforced by regulatory bodies in the USA or Canada.
  • Look for True Liquid or Phosphatidylcholine-Based Liposomes: Dry powder blends labeled as "liposomal complex" often fail to form functional liposomes upon digestion. Liquid liposomal formulas or verified liquid-filled delivery systems provide far more consistent phospholipid bilayer structures.
  • Evaluate Dose per Serving Transparency: Ensure active ingredient weights are disclosed individually, rather than grouped inside undisclosed proprietary blends or combined phospholipid complex weights.

What is High-Performance Liquid Chromatography (HPLC) testing for supplements?

HPLC is the recognized gold standard analytical chemistry method for separating, identifying, and measuring active components in a mixture. In dietary supplements, HPLC isolates reduced L-glutathione from other inactive ingredients or lipid carriers to measure its exact potency in milligrams per serving.

Are liposomal glutathione supplements safe for daily use?

Yes, oral reduced glutathione is generally considered safe for daily dietary supplementation and exhibits very low toxicity. Standard doses typically range between 250 mg and 1000 mg per day. Minor, temporary side effects can occasionally include mild digestive upset or skin rashes. Individuals who are pregnant, nursing, or diagnosed with active asthma should consult their primary healthcare physician prior to starting supplementation.
